Transaction 95549ec64f18c367c90e32720c680716ed2f828821045243a400ea187701f7a0
1 Input
1 Output
-
95549ec64f18c367c90e32720c680716ed2f828821045243a400ea187701f7a0:0
- value
- 54819935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b0080d85307c13d4b687171520c837e5488162e6 OP_EQUAL
- address
- 3HjnVppEcuPCS6ou3kPSjjA24fPsRRQYrv